30#include <sys/types.h>
31#include <sys/signal.h>
32#include <sys/wait.h>
33
34#include <rump/rump.h>
35
36#include <atf-c.h>
37#include <stdio.h>
38#include <stdlib.h>
39#include <unistd.h>
40
41#include "../../h_macros.h"
42#include "../kernspace/kernspace.h"
43
44#define LOCKFUN(_name_, _descr_,_needld_)				\
45	ATF_TC(lockme_##_name_);					\
46	ATF_TC_HEAD(lockme_##_name_, tc) {				\
47		atf_tc_set_md_var(tc, "descr", _descr_);		\
48	}								\
49	ATF_TC_BODY(lockme_##_name_, tc) {				\
50		locktest(tc, LOCKME_##_name_, _needld_);		\
51	}
52
53static void
54locktest(const atf_tc_t *tc, enum locktest lt, int needld)
55{
56	extern const int rump_lockdebug;
57	int status;
58
59	if (needld && !rump_lockdebug)
60		atf_tc_skip("test requires LOCKDEBUG kernel");
61
62	switch (fork()) {
63	case 0:
64		rump_init();
65		rump_schedule();
66		rumptest_lockme(lt);
67		rump_unschedule();
68		break;
69	default:
70		RL(wait(&status));
71		ATF_REQUIRE(WIFSIGNALED(status) && WTERMSIG(status) == SIGABRT);
72		break;
73	case -1:
74		atf_tc_fail("fork");
75	}
76}
77
78LOCKFUN(DESTROYHELD, "destroy lock while held", 0);
79LOCKFUN(DOUBLEFREE, "free lock twice", 0);
80LOCKFUN(DOUBLEINIT, "init lock twice", 1);
81LOCKFUN(MEMFREE, "free memory active lock is in", 1);
82LOCKFUN(MTX, "locking-against-self mutex", 0);
83LOCKFUN(RWDOUBLEX, "locking-against-self exclusive rwlock", 0);
84LOCKFUN(RWRX, "rw: first shared, then exclusive", 1);
85LOCKFUN(RWXR, "rw: first execusive, then shared", 0);
86
87ATF_TP_ADD_TCS(tp)
88{
89
90	ATF_TP_ADD_TC(tp, lockme_MTX);
91	ATF_TP_ADD_TC(tp, lockme_RWDOUBLEX);
92	ATF_TP_ADD_TC(tp, lockme_RWRX);
93	ATF_TP_ADD_TC(tp, lockme_RWXR);
94	ATF_TP_ADD_TC(tp, lockme_DOUBLEINIT);
95	ATF_TP_ADD_TC(tp, lockme_DOUBLEFREE);
96	ATF_TP_ADD_TC(tp, lockme_DESTROYHELD);
97	ATF_TP_ADD_TC(tp, lockme_MEMFREE);
98
99	return atf_no_error();
100}
